Виртуальная машина Squawk - Squawk virtual machine - Wikipedia
Разработчики) | Sun Microsystems |
---|---|
изначальный выпуск | Апрель 2002 г. |
Репозиторий | github |
Написано в | C и Ява |
Операционная система | Кроссплатформенность |
Тип | Виртуальная машина Java |
Лицензия | Стандартная общественная лицензия GNU |
Интернет сайт | Ява |
Пронзительный крик это Ява микро издание виртуальная машина для встраиваемых систем и небольших устройств. Большинство виртуальных машин для платформы Java написаны на родных языках низкого уровня, таких как C /C ++ и ассемблер; что отличает Squawk от других, так это то, что ядро Squawk в основном написано на Ява (это называется мета-круговой интерпретатор ). Реализация Java обеспечивает простоту переносимости и интеграцию ресурсов виртуальных машин и приложений, таких как объекты, потоки и интерфейсы операционной системы.
Рисунок виртуальной машины Squawk можно упростить следующим образом:
- Напишите как можно больше виртуальной машины на Java
- Ориентация на небольшие устройства с ограниченными ресурсами
- Включение Java для разработки с микровстроениями
Исследовательский проект вдохновлен Писк. Squawk имеет Java ME наследие и имеет небольшой объем памяти.[1] Он был разработан как простой с минимальными внешними зависимостями. Его простота сделала его портативным, легким в отладке и обслуживании. Squawk также предоставляет изолированный механизм, с помощью которого приложение представляется как объект. В Squawk одно или несколько приложений могут работать в одной JVM. Концептуально каждое приложение полностью изолировано от всех других приложений.
Смотрите также
- Солнечное пятно
- Jikes RVM, еще одна JVM, написанная в основном на Java
- Рубиниус, виртуальная машина для Ruby, написанная на Ruby
- MicroEJ VEE, еще одна JVM, написанная в основном на (расширенной версии) Java
- Список виртуальных машин Java
Рекомендации
внешняя ссылка
- Подкасты SunSPOTs и Squawk Technology
- Архитектура виртуальной машины Java для очень маленьких устройств
- Виртуальная машина Squawk: Java (TM) на голом металле
- Javaone 2006 Squawk для беспроводных сенсорных сетей
- Настройка встроенной виртуальной машины Java на основе приложений
- Опережающее развертывание в ПЗУ Java-OS
- Проект Sun Spot
- Плакат Squawk
Этот программного обеспечения статья - это заглушка. Вы можете помочь Википедии расширяя это. |